Sudio closed captioning
Caption Mic Broadcast How it works During a program, a voice captioner respeaks (echoes) the dialog/narrative into a microphone that is connected to the Caption Mic PC. The Caption Mic software converts the voice captioner’s speech into words that are … Continue reading
